African Theology: A Journey Through Faith and Culture tells the story of Panyim and Nyakor as they search for wisdom that can hold both heritage and faith without tearing a community apart. After a vivid dream and an ancestral call, Panyim is drawn toward a legendary Baobab tree, a symbol of memory, rootedness, and truth. Nyakor, hungry for understanding, joins the journey. Together they move beyond the familiar boundaries of their village and step into a path where culture, conscience, and belief are tested.
This is a narrative journey that opens theological questions in an African voice. It explores what African spirituality has carried, what it has wounded, what it has preserved, and how the message of Christ can meet culture with both respect and correction. Along the road, symbolic encounters with creatures, plants, stones, and places become mirrors, pushing the travelers to face fear, pride, shame, and the longing for God.
In this book, you will explore:
- How African culture shapes faith, identity, and moral imagination
- The meaning of ancestral memory, and how to handle it with discernment
- The role of symbols, stories, and community in African spiritual life
- Where African Religion and Christian faith meet, and where they conflict
- How theology can be lived as a path of wisdom, not only a classroom subject
- What it means to build a future where faith and culture strengthen people instead of dividing them
